Chapter 3 on Attribution Science delves deeper into the science that establishes causal links between climate change, specific sources of emissions, and its impacts. The authors illustrate how these scientific developments are enhancing our ability to pinpoint the causes of climate impacts, an evolution crucial to a range of procedural and substantive issues that may arise in climate litigation. The authors also delve into specific regional impacts and showcase how attribution science has illuminated the ways in which different parts of the world are experiencing and responding to the unique challenges posed by a changing climate. This includes case studies in Africa, the Americas, Europe, the South Pacific, and Asia. The authors conclude by addressing the limitations and challenges in the field of attribution science before explaining how it is nevertheless poised to play an ever-more critical role in our collective response to climate change.
Over the past century, average temperatures have risen a little over 1°C. This may not seem like much: after all, temperatures vary from one day to the next by much more than that, and we take it in our stride. However, over the past couple of decades we have become more aware of the rising incidence of what we call extreme events: heatwaves, droughts, wildfires, floods, severe storms. These are the signs of the times; signs, perhaps, that Mother Nature is not happy. Or is this all simply part of the natural unpredictability of the world we live in? In this chapter we look at recent extremes, along with the recent branch of climate science, Event Attribution, where we endeavour to assess any human contribution to these events. We illustrate both the nature of extreme events, and our growing understanding, with several detailed case studies.
